Output 57add5156f01765e6717c033890181f43d4703f958d39f39ea779face7081438:1

value
40669603
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85b0143fc086ca773eb694aed798ca9ffdd33f9b OP_EQUAL
address
3DstjFJV1u2Ey5rVeoUhk96Tr1idvdVTWB
transaction
57add5156f01765e6717c033890181f43d4703f958d39f39ea779face7081438
spent
true